William A. Kopac, a 38-year resident of Blauvelt, NY died Monday, October 28,2002 at Nyack Hospital. He was 65. Mr. Kopac worked as a quality inspector for Arde Inc., in Norwood, NJ. He was with the company for 26 years before retiring in 1998.

Mr. Kopac was born January 22, 1937 in Piermont, NY to Peter and Josephine Kopac. He grew up in Sparkill, NY and graduated from Tappan High School. Mr. Kopac was in the United States Army from 1958-1960. On June 30,1962, he married Janet Chaize at St. Catharine's RC Church, Blauvelt, NY.

Locally, he was a coach for the Blauvelt Little League and Babe Ruth League. He was an usher for St. Catharine's and an ex-Chief for the Sparkill Fire Department from 1961-1962.

He is survived by his wife Janet, of Blauvelt; sons: William, Jr. and his wife, Susan, of Blauvelt and Brian, of Blauvelt; beloved grandchildren: Tyler and Emily of Blauvelt; sisters Pauline Dizzine of Blauvelt, Anne Ventriglia of FL and, Florence D'Auria of Sparkill, NY; brothers: John, of Sparkill, Joseph, of Blauvelt, George, of Sparkill and Stephen of FL; and several nieces and nephews. He is predeceased by his brothers: Peter, Jr. and Thomas; and sister, Jean Culletto.
